What You Need to Bring
Essential Clothing:
-
- Boots/shoes for riding
- Trousers for riding
- Hardshell waterproof jacket
- Waterproof overtrousers (or a long knee-length waterproof riding coat)
- Gloves with a grippy palm for riding – riding, cycling, leather gloves all work
- Warm base layers (top and bottom)
- Insulated jacket (lightweight down or synthetic) in case you get cold
- T-shirts – lightweight and fast drying
- Fleece or jumper
- Warm socks (hiking socks are good)
- Buff
- Sturdy trail shoes or hiking boots for the hike day (preferably waterproof)
- Relaxed evening clothes
- Slippers
- Swimwear and small travel towel
- Yoga wear

Packing Tips
Riding boots: You can ride in any sturdy shoes or boots, but they need to fit in the stirrup (so not too chunky), and should cover the ankle. Ideally they should also be water resistant and muck proof for stable work. Hiking boots often double up fine for riding and the hike day.
Riding trousers: To ride you’ll need jodhpurs, leggings or any trousers without a hard inside seam to make sure nothing rubs when you’re in the saddle. You definitely can’t ride in shorts and we wouldn’t recommend jeans.
Layers: Norway in summer is not reliably warm – think UK autumn. A waterproof hardshell is mandatory. We also recommend packing waterproof overtrousers and warm base layers for colder days, just in case.
For the hotel: You’ll need a separate set of cleaner clothes to wear in the hotel and in the dining hall – horsey kit is not allowed around the other guests. Also bring slippers or sliders to wear around the hotel.
Personal kit: Your daypack is for getting to and from the stables, you won’t wear it riding. If there’s anything you want to take out with you that won’t fit in pockets, we have waist bags for essentials.
